Honeyed Goat Cheese Crostini With Roasted Grapes

  1. Preheat the oven to 450F
  2. Place the grapes on a baking sheet, drizzle with olive oil, salt, thyme leaves.
  3. Bake for about 20 minutes till soft and blistered. Set aside.
  4. Meanwhile in a bowl mix the goat cheese with the honey till combined. Set aside.
  5. To assemble the crostini, slice your bread into crostinis or rounds
  6. Rub a raw garlic clove directly on the bread once it's out of the oven.
  7. Spread the honeyed goat cheese on the crostini.
  8. Top with roasted grapes.
  9. Garnish with herbs, thinly sliced radish and edible flowers.

purple grapes, goat cheese, honey, thyme, baguette, garlic, extra virgin olive oil, coarse salt, edible flowers
